Értékelés:
Jonathan Bartlett 'Learn to Program with Assembly' című könyve frissített és átfogó bevezetést nyújt az x86-64 assembly nyelvbe, hatékonyan lefedve számos alapvető témakört mind a kezdők, mind a középhaladó programozók számára. Bár sok felhasználó dicséri a világos magyarázatokat és a strukturált megközelítést, vannak aggályok a gépelési hibákkal, a hiányzó karakterekkel egyes példányokban és a korlátozott mélységgel bizonyos területeken.
Előnyök:⬤ Az x86-64 assembly nyelv átfogó lefedettsége, beleértve az olyan modern témákat, mint az objektumorientált programozás és a szemétgyűjtés.
⬤ Világos magyarázatok, amelyek segítenek megérteni az alacsony szintű programozási fogalmakat.
⬤ Hasznos a magasabb szintű nyelveken programozók számára az alapvető fogalmak megértéséhez.
⬤ Jó felépítés, kérdések és további olvasmányok a tanulás megerősítésére.
⬤ Docker formátumban is elérhető a platformok közötti használhatóság érdekében.
⬤ Néhány példányban elgépelések és hiányzó karakterek vannak, amelyek negatívan befolyásolják az olvasási élményt.
⬤ Korlátozottan mélyreható a haladó összeszerelési témák lefedettsége.
⬤ Nem alkalmas kezdőknek, akik nem tanultak meg előbb magasabb szintű nyelveket.
⬤ Egyes felhasználók bizonyos kódmintákat túlterhelőnek vagy zavarónak találnak.
(20 olvasói vélemény alapján)
Programming from the Ground Up
A Programozás az alapoktól kezdve a Linux assembly nyelvet használja, hogy megtanítsa az új programozókat a programozás legfontosabb fogalmaira.
Lépésről lépésre végigvezet ezeken a fogalmakon: * Hogyan tekint a processzor a memóriára * Hogyan működik a processzor * Hogyan lépnek kapcsolatba a programok az operációs rendszerrel * Hogyan reprezentálják a számítógépek az adatokat belsőleg * Hogyan végezzenek alacsony és magas szintű optimalizálást A legtöbb kezdő szintű programozási könyv megpróbálja elzárni az olvasót attól, hogyan működik valójában a számítógép. A Programozás az alapoktól kezdve azzal kezdi, hogy megtanítja, hogyan működik a számítógép a motorháztető alatt, így a programozónak elegendő háttérrel kell rendelkeznie ahhoz, hogy a programozás minden területén sikeres legyen.
Ezt a könyvet a Princeton Egyetem a COS 217 "Bevezetés a programozási rendszerekbe" című kurzusán használja.
© Book1 Group - minden jog fenntartva.
Az oldal tartalma sem részben, sem egészben nem másolható és nem használható fel a tulajdonos írásos engedélye nélkül.
Utolsó módosítás időpontja: 2024.11.13 21:05 (GMT)